The Role
You will join a highly regarded national firm and work as part of the firm's in-house privacy team, supporting Lawyers within the firm.
You'll work closely with a very experienced Partner within a key department for the firm, as well as other fee earners which regularly advise on GDPR and data protection related matters.
The sectors they tend to operate in include the Education and Charity sectors. The department houses a wealth of expertise. You will find that there is always a broad range of work assisting many key practice areas at the firm.
You'll also be involved in information law matters, such as freedom of information, environmental information regulations & information related aspects of cyber security/marketing.
Requirements
- Strong knowledge base in data protection matters
- Experience of working with key stakeholders within an organisation
- Experience of advising on data protection in a commercial environment, including advising on GDPR, drafting privacy notices, negotiating and drafting data protection clauses with suppliers and advising on marketing issues
